Cloud development staff augmentation is a strategic approach used by businesses to enhance their in-house development teams. This method involves temporarily hiring external cloud development experts to work alongside existing team members. The primary objectives are to address skill gaps, meet project deadlines, and introduce specialized expertise that may not be available internally.
This approach allows companies to scale their development capabilities without the long-term commitment of full-time hires. A key advantage of cloud development staff augmentation is its flexibility. Companies can quickly onboard skilled professionals for specific projects or tasks and release them upon completion.
This flexibility is particularly beneficial for businesses with fluctuating development needs or those engaged in short-term projects. Furthermore, this approach enables access to a global talent pool, allowing companies to find the most suitable professionals for their specific requirements. Cloud development staff augmentation also facilitates knowledge transfer and skill enhancement within the existing team.
External experts bring new perspectives, best practices, and industry insights that can benefit in-house staff. This collaborative approach promotes a culture of continuous learning and improvement, ultimately resulting in a more skilled and efficient development team.
Key Takeaways
- Cloud development staff augmentation involves hiring external resources to supplement in-house development teams for cloud-based projects.
- Benefits of cloud development staff augmentation include access to specialized skills, increased flexibility, and cost-effectiveness.
- Best practices for maximizing efficiency with cloud development staff augmentation include clear communication, setting clear expectations, and providing adequate training and support.
- When choosing the right cloud development staff augmentation provider, consider factors such as expertise, experience, and cultural fit.
- Overcoming challenges with cloud development staff augmentation requires proactive management, regular performance evaluations, and addressing any cultural or communication barriers.
- Measuring the success of cloud development staff augmentation involves tracking key performance indicators, gathering feedback, and evaluating the impact on project timelines and budgets.
- Future trends in cloud development staff augmentation may include increased use of artificial intelligence, automation, and remote work technologies.
Benefits of Cloud Development Staff Augmentation
There are several benefits to leveraging cloud development staff augmentation for businesses. Firstly, it allows companies to access a wider talent pool and bring in specialized expertise that may not be available in-house. This can be particularly valuable for businesses working on complex or niche projects that require specific skills or experience.
By tapping into external talent, companies can ensure that they have the right expertise to deliver high-quality results. Another key benefit of cloud development staff augmentation is the ability to scale development capabilities as needed. Businesses can quickly ramp up their development teams to meet project deadlines or address sudden spikes in workload.
This agility is crucial for staying competitive in today’s fast-paced business environment. Additionally, cloud development staff augmentation can help companies save time and resources on recruitment and onboarding processes, as they can quickly onboard experienced professionals without the need for lengthy hiring procedures. Furthermore, cloud development staff augmentation can lead to cost savings for businesses.
By hiring external experts on a temporary basis, companies can avoid the long-term costs associated with full-time employees, such as salaries, benefits, and overhead expenses. This cost-effective approach allows businesses to allocate their resources more efficiently and invest in other areas of their operations.
Best Practices for Maximizing Efficiency with Cloud Development Staff Augmentation
To maximize the efficiency of cloud development staff augmentation, businesses should follow some best practices. Firstly, it’s important to clearly define the scope of work and expectations for the external professionals. This includes outlining project goals, timelines, deliverables, and communication protocols.
By setting clear expectations from the outset, businesses can ensure that the external experts are aligned with their objectives and can deliver results effectively. Effective communication is also crucial for successful cloud development staff augmentation. Businesses should establish regular check-ins, status updates, and feedback sessions to keep the external professionals integrated with the in-house team.
This open line of communication fosters collaboration, transparency, and accountability, ultimately leading to better outcomes for the project. Additionally, businesses should provide the necessary resources and support for the external professionals to thrive. This includes access to tools, technologies, training, and mentorship from the in-house team.
By creating a supportive environment, businesses can help the external experts perform at their best and contribute effectively to the project. Furthermore, it’s important for businesses to have a clear exit strategy for the external professionals once their work is completed. This includes conducting knowledge transfer sessions, documenting project learnings, and providing feedback for continuous improvement.
By properly offboarding the external experts, businesses can ensure a smooth transition and retain valuable insights for future projects.
How to Choose the Right Cloud Development Staff Augmentation Provider
Factors to Consider | Importance |
---|---|
Technical Skills | High |
Experience in Cloud Technologies | High |
Communication Skills | Medium |
Availability and Flexibility | High |
Cost-Effectiveness | Medium |
When selecting a cloud development staff augmentation provider, businesses should consider several factors to make an informed decision. Firstly, it’s important to assess the provider’s expertise and experience in cloud development. Businesses should look for providers with a proven track record of delivering high-quality results in cloud-based projects and technologies.
This includes evaluating their portfolio, client testimonials, and case studies to gauge their capabilities. Another key consideration is the provider’s talent pool and recruitment process. Businesses should inquire about the provider’s screening methods, technical assessments, and onboarding procedures for external professionals.
It’s important to ensure that the provider can match businesses with skilled experts who align with their specific project requirements and company culture. Additionally, businesses should evaluate the provider’s communication and collaboration practices. This includes assessing their ability to integrate external professionals with the in-house team, facilitate regular updates and feedback sessions, and maintain transparency throughout the engagement.
Effective communication is essential for successful cloud development staff augmentation, so it’s crucial to choose a provider that prioritizes this aspect. Furthermore, businesses should consider the provider’s flexibility and scalability. It’s important to select a provider that can accommodate changing project needs, timelines, and resource requirements.
This includes assessing their ability to quickly onboard experts, adjust team sizes as needed, and provide support for short-term or long-term engagements.
Overcoming Challenges with Cloud Development Staff Augmentation
While cloud development staff augmentation offers numerous benefits, there are also challenges that businesses may encounter when implementing this approach. One common challenge is ensuring seamless integration between external professionals and the in-house team. Differences in work styles, communication preferences, and cultural dynamics can impact collaboration and productivity.
To overcome this challenge, businesses should invest in team-building activities, cross-training initiatives, and regular communication channels to foster a cohesive working environment. Another challenge is managing expectations and deliverables for external professionals. It’s important for businesses to clearly define project goals, timelines, and performance metrics to ensure that the external experts are aligned with their expectations.
Regular check-ins, progress reviews, and feedback sessions can help address any discrepancies and ensure that the project stays on track. Additionally, businesses may face challenges related to data security and intellectual property protection when working with external professionals. It’s crucial to establish clear guidelines, non-disclosure agreements, and security protocols to safeguard sensitive information and proprietary assets.
By implementing robust security measures and compliance standards, businesses can mitigate risks associated with data protection and confidentiality. Furthermore, businesses may encounter challenges related to cultural differences and language barriers when working with external professionals from diverse backgrounds. To address this challenge, businesses should promote inclusivity, diversity training, and cross-cultural awareness programs within their teams.
By fostering an inclusive environment, businesses can leverage the unique perspectives and experiences of external professionals to drive innovation and creativity.
Measuring the Success of Cloud Development Staff Augmentation
Measuring the success of cloud development staff augmentation requires businesses to track various key performance indicators (KPIs) related to project outcomes, team productivity, and overall impact on the organization. One important KPI is project delivery timeframes. Businesses should assess whether the engagement of external professionals has helped expedite project timelines or meet critical deadlines more efficiently than relying solely on the in-house team.
This can indicate the effectiveness of cloud development staff augmentation in driving project success. Another KPI is cost savings and resource utilization. Businesses should evaluate whether leveraging external professionals has led to cost efficiencies in terms of recruitment expenses, overhead costs, and overall project budgeting.
Additionally, it’s important to assess how effectively resources have been utilized throughout the engagement to achieve desired project outcomes. Furthermore, businesses should measure the impact of cloud development staff augmentation on team performance and skill enhancement. This includes tracking improvements in technical capabilities, knowledge transfer from external professionals to the in-house team, and overall skill development within the organization.
By assessing these factors, businesses can gauge the long-term benefits of cloud development staff augmentation on their internal talent pool. Additionally, businesses should gather feedback from both internal and external stakeholders involved in the engagement. This includes soliciting input from project managers, team members, clients, and external professionals to understand their perspectives on the effectiveness of cloud development staff augmentation.
By collecting diverse feedback, businesses can gain valuable insights into areas of improvement and success within the engagement.
Future Trends in Cloud Development Staff Augmentation
Looking ahead, several trends are expected to shape the landscape of cloud development staff augmentation in the future. One prominent trend is the rise of remote work and distributed teams. As technology continues to enable seamless collaboration across geographies, businesses are likely to embrace remote cloud development staff augmentation models that allow them to access global talent pools without being limited by physical location constraints.
Another trend is the increasing demand for specialized skills in emerging technologies such as artificial intelligence (AI), machine learning (ML), blockchain, and Internet of Things (IoT). As businesses seek expertise in these cutting-edge domains, cloud development staff augmentation providers are expected to focus on building talent pools with niche skills to meet these demands. Furthermore, there is a growing emphasis on diversity and inclusion within cloud development staff augmentation engagements.
Businesses are recognizing the value of diverse perspectives and experiences in driving innovation and problem-solving. As a result, providers are likely to prioritize diversity initiatives and inclusive hiring practices to build more dynamic and creative teams. Additionally, automation and intelligent tools are expected to play a significant role in streamlining cloud development staff augmentation processes.
From candidate screening and matching algorithms to project management platforms and collaboration tools, technology advancements are poised to enhance efficiency and effectiveness within cloud development staff augmentation engagements. In conclusion, cloud development staff augmentation offers numerous benefits for businesses seeking to enhance their development capabilities. By leveraging external expertise, companies can access specialized skills, scale their teams as needed, save costs, and foster knowledge transfer within their organizations.
However, successful implementation requires careful consideration of best practices, provider selection criteria, challenges mitigation strategies, success measurement approaches, and future trends anticipation within this evolving landscape of cloud development staff augmentation.